The Sanctions Gatekeeper: Iran’s Denial and the Admin Key Behind Your Stablecoin

CryptoNode
People

The most revealing sentence in this week’s diplomatic exchange is not the US threat. It is not the sanctions announcement. It is Iran’s central bank governor saying: “We have no connection to cryptocurrencies.” At face value, that is a denial of one specific accusation. In geopolitical semantics, it is also a public admission that the accusation itself is dangerous.

Let me unpack. Crypto Briefing filed a short industry brief: the US has targeted Iran with an aggressive crypto-sanctions framework. Iran’s central bank chief pushes back. The same brief notes something that should not be ignored: stablecoin issuers are becoming increasingly central to global financial compliance. That last clause is the load-bearing wall.

The architecture of trust in a trustless system now has a visible extension: Washington has found a way to command the settlement layer without owning the nodes.

Context: A News Wire With a Hidden Technical Payload

The original report is thin. There are no named protocols, no chain metrics, no smart contract addresses, and no on-chain forensic data. That paucity of information is itself a data point. This is not a story about a network being attacked. It is a story about a settlement institution being positioned as the enforcement node.

The factual core: the US has imposed sanctions described as aggressive, specifically in the cryptocurrency space. Iran’s central bank denies that Tehran has crypto links. And, critically, the article frames stablecoin issuers as actors with an “increasingly important role” in global financial compliance.

That last framing deserves a forensic read. In the crypto industry, we are conditioned to interpret “crypto sanctions” as a state-level assault on Bitcoin and Ethereum. That is almost never the precise target. A public blockchain with no legal owner cannot be sanctioned in the same way a clearing bank can. You do not add a smart contract to the SDN list and expect the immutable ledger to censor itself. But you can add the stablecoin issuer to the list. You can freeze addresses. You can force a central exchange to screen for Iranian IP ranges. You can turn the dollar-backed token into a filter.

This is the central distinction that gets lost in diplomatic headlines: the sanction is not on cryptography. It is on every legal point where cryptography touches the banking system.

Core Analysis: The Denial Is a Compliance Shield

Iran’s central bank does not need to deny “cryptocurrency links” unless those links can be transformed into a sanctions pretext. The denial is cheap. It costs no technical resources. It signals to OFAC that Tehran will not voluntarily hand over a compliance hook.

From my audit experience, regulators do not care equally about all blockchains. They care about endpoints where a legal entity can be compelled. An obfuscated privacy wallet cannot be frozen by OFAC as easily as a USDT address on Tron. A Bitcoin node does not respond to a court in Manhattan. A stablecoin smart contract with an administrative key does.

That asymmetry explains why Iran’s denial matters. If Iranian state-linked entities are actually using dollar-backed stablecoins for settlement, then the US can add address-level pressure, disable liquidity pools, and force compliance down the entire on-and-off ramp chain. The denial is Tehran’s attempt to narrow that target surface.

There is nothing new here. During the 2022 collapse of Terra, I watched protocol teams issue public statements denying exposure long before their on-chain balances told the truth. The denial was not about actual exposure. It was about managing legal consequences. The same playbook now appears at the nation-state level. Iran’s denial is a negative attestation without an auditable ledger. That makes it less credible, not more.

The deeper point is that a central bank’s public statement is also a liability management instrument. Once a central banker says “no crypto links,” any future on-chain trace that links Iran to a USDT address becomes a separate evidentiary item. The denial converts a policy dispute into a fraud question. In the US sanctions framework, that conversion is not trivial. It gives OFAC a predicate for further investigation rather than requiring a broad financial finding against the entire country.

Core Analysis: The Smart Contract Anatomy of a Sanction

Stablecoins are not “cryptocurrencies” in the sense that code-first skeptics usually mean. They are permissioned databases with public merkle trails.

I have reviewed enough stablecoin smart contracts to know that the owner-only freeze function is not a bug. It is a specification. USDC’s Blacklistable contract contains mappings and modifiers that allow a designated blacklister to block or destroy balances. Tether has similar authority over USDT across multiple chains. The chain records the transaction, but the right to settle, transfer, or redeem is gated by a corporate composite key.

This design is intentional. It is what makes stablecoins usable by regulated financial institutions. But it is also exactly what makes them a sanctions vector.

When Washington speaks of “sanctions on cryptocurrencies,” it is largely speaking about gateways denominated in US dollars. OFAC’s toolset is most effective where a legal entity can be identified. Chain analysis has become excellent at de-anonymizing pseudonymous clusters, but the real breakthrough is the stablecoin controller.

A frozen USDC address is not an anti-fragile act. It is a compliance event. A blacklisted Tether address is not a P2P cash innovation. It is a bank account suspension wearing cryptographic costume.

The phrase “code is law” fails here. The law is not in the code. It is in the admin key.

Core Analysis: A Freeze Is Not a Transfer Restriction — It Is a Graph Prune

Let me be more precise about what a freeze actually does under the hood.

In the protocol reviews where I have had to reason about liquidity attacks, the core question is always: what happens to the addresses that depend on the frozen address? A stablecoin freeze removes a node from settlement. But unlike a bank seizure, which stops one account, a freeze also deletes the node’s downstream edges — every DEX pool position, every lending collateral position, every pending bilateral trade that used the frozen address as collateral.

This is not the same as confiscation. It is a targeted pruning of a liquidity graph. If the frozen address was heavily connected, the damage propagates into lending protocols, margin pools, and derivatives margin accounts. The US Treasury has spent the past decade learning exactly where to cut a dollar network. With stablecoins, it now has code-level scissors.

Where logic meets chaos in immutable code, the law found a backdoor: the admin key.

There is an additional surveillance problem. A freeze is not a burn. The token remains in the total supply, but it cannot circulate. The on-chain supply metric stays high while the effective liquid supply drops. Automated market makers cannot see the difference unless they specifically index blacklist events. Most oracle systems do not. So a sanctions action can silently reduce available collateral in DeFi without any visible price oracle update.

The implication is uncomfortable for smart contract auditors: a stablecoin’s inflation and redemption schedule matters less than the issuer’s compliance policy. The oracle is not the only source of truth. The issuer’s legal department is now a price input.

Core Analysis: Bitcoin Is Not the Sanctions Target

The technical reality must be stated plainly: sanctions on Iran will not affect Bitcoin’s baseline protocol. The UTXO ledger cannot be forced to reject a transaction signed by a private key held in Tehran. But the practical on-and-off ramp network is not the protocol; it is the exchange.

Most Iranian crypto activity, like most global crypto activity, does not arise from self-hosted wallets and direct peer-to-peer transfer protocols. It passes through centralized exchanges, OTC desks, and payment processors that are required to run KYC and AML filters. Treating BTC as “sanction-proof” is technically valid and operationally naive. The chain remembers everything; the people who move value off the chain often remember your ID card.

This is why the US can be “aggressive” with crypto sanctions without touching a single consensus rule. Attack the stablecoin issuers. Attack the exchange APIs. Attack the third-party processors. Leave the underlying L1 protocols untouched because there is no legal entity to attack. The architecture is a legal one, not a cryptographic one.

In this light, Iran’s central bank denial is also a signal about the geography of crypto usage. If Iran had truly migrated to self-sovereign, non-custodial systems at scale, the US sanctions would be far less effective. The fact that Washington is leaning on stablecoin issuers suggests that the demand side is concentrated in dollar tokens, not in censorship-resistant assets. That is the quiet market intelligence inside this story.

Core Analysis: The Legal Architecture Outranks the Cryptographic One

Derivatives of this story are often framed as “crypto vs. the state.” The more accurate frame is “state dollar infrastructure vs. the users who need it but are not allowed to have it.”

Stablecoin issuers are not independent of the dollar economy. They hold treasury bills. They maintain bank relationships. They care about their ability to operate in the United States. Therefore, they have an enormous incentive to comply with OFAC guidance. The legal architecture does not outrank the cryptographic one by force. It outranks it through the bank account.

This is the point that my industry keeps avoiding: no amount of multi-sig governance or time-lock sophistication can protect a token from a legal order directed at the issuer. Even if the issuer moved to a DAO, the underlying corporate entities and banking partners would remain exposed. The US financial system has a long history of reaching through organizational structures to find the human operator. The admin key does not have to be exploited; it can be subpoenaed.

I do not say this to be cynical. I say it because the industry needs to design accordingly. If stablecoin settlement is to survive geopolitical pressure, the architecture must separate the legal liability layer from the technical settlement layer. That separation is still not happening.

Contrarian: The “Decentralized Stablecoins Will Win” Narrative Is Backwards

The common conclusion from this story is: see, decentralized stablecoins will win, or Bitcoin will win. That is a seductive prediction. It is also likely to be wrong on the short-to-medium horizon.

Sanctions pressure does not automatically push Iranians into DAI. It pushes them into underground USDT dealers, unlicensed OTC channels, and higher-friction, higher-risk trading. The demand for a dollar-denominated stable digital asset inside a sanctioned country is not ideological. It is a survival hedge. Therefore, more sanctions may actually increase demand for the very stablecoins the US controls. The users will still trade USDT because it is the only asset that maintains the dollar peg in a market where everyone else demands USDT. Compliance pressure will not eliminate the demand; it will push it into darker corridors.

Second, the decentralized alternative is not immune to legal attack. It becomes a target the moment it achieves enough volume to matter. Tornado Cash is the perfect precedent. OFAC did not need to break the zero-knowledge cryptography. It added the contract address to the SDN list and then threatened the infrastructure providers who helped users access it. That simple move devastated the usability of a censorship-resistant tool.

Aave, Uniswap, and other front-ends have already engaged in jurisdiction-based blocking. This is not because their core contracts are compliant. It is because front-end providers can be sued. The sanctions fight between a decentralized protocol and a state actor is therefore asymmetrical in the worst way for the protocol: the state cannot easily stop the smart contract, but it can stop every human gateway to the smart contract.

The contrarian insight: decentralization is a liability review, not a feature bullet point. As soon as a protocol becomes large enough to matter, its legal surface becomes its true attack surface. The stablecoin case is merely the clearest example of this pattern.

What to Actually Monitor

Do not watch the Iranian central bank’s next statement. Watch the ledger-level signals that indicate whether the US will treat this as a precedent-setting sanction.

First, watch the OFAC SDN list. In 2022, OFAC added Tornado Cash smart contract addresses to the list. That created the legal template for designating code itself. If the next Iranian sanction package includes specific crypto addresses, or even bridge and wallet-service addresses, the market should treat that as a structural shift. The US is now mapping legal enforcement onto blockchain infrastructure directly.

Second, watch stablecoin issuer transparency reports. Tether publishes a breakdown of reserves but does not always publish freeze data in a machine-readable format. Circle publishes monthly reports and has a compliance page. Any sudden change in redemption volume, legal jurisdiction, or cash quality signals stress. I use on-chain blacklist monitoring tools to see whether a known sanctioned address receives a freeze. That is a stronger indicator than any headline.

Third, watch the address graph around Iranian exchange gateways. Does liquidity cluster around centralized exchange wallets or P2P local brokers? Sanctions pressure changes that graph. If the cluster shifts toward unhosted wallets and cross-chain bridges, the next policy response will likely target bridge deployers and wallet providers. The architecture of trust in a trustless system is not static. It migrates to wherever the compliance burden is lightest.

From a security engineering standpoint, the most important observation is that the admin key is now a policy instrument. The same key that protects users from theft also exposes them to state-level control. That is not a flaw in the system. It is a design trade-off that has now become a geopolitical fact.

Takeaway

Do not read this as a crypto news story. Read it as a plumbing notification. The US has learned how to turn stablecoin settlement rails into a programmable sanctions tool. Iran’s denial is a placeholder that hides the real event: an instrument for global financial exclusion has been integrated into the ledger itself.

The next wave of protocol design will need to decide which side of that instrument it wants to live on. That is the real vulnerability forecast. In a sanction-driven market, decentralization is not an abstract value; it is a concrete liability question. And right now, the answer is clear: the admin key is held by the dollar.
